Fatality reported in solo crash at Wellborn, Harvey Mitchell

COLLEGE STATION, TX – A 77-year-old man died on Valentine’s Day from injuries sustained in a single-vehicle collision in Brazos County.

According to msn, the accident occurred shortly before 6:30 a.m. on Wellborn Road near Harvey Mitchell Parkway in College Station. This is approximately 95 miles northwest of Houston.

The investigation indicates that James Conrad Heath was driving an antique Chevy pickup when, for unknown reasons, he lost control of the vehicle and crashed.

Heath died after transport to an area hospital.

There were no other passengers in the car at the time of the wreck.

The investigation is ongoing.
